  1. Becoming a Superhero: Many children dream of having superpowers and becoming superheroes like the ones they see in comic books, movies, or cartoons. However, as adults, we come to realize that superpowers are fictional, and we can't fly or shoot lasers from our eyes.

  2. Meeting Talking Animals: In childhood, some kids imagine a world where animals can talk and have human-like conversations. While animals can communicate in their own ways, the notion of talking animals as depicted in fairy tales and animations doesn't translate to reality.

  3. Staying Best Friends Forever: As children, we often believe that our friendships will last forever, and we'll always be close to our best friends. However, as life changes and people grow and evolve, friendships may change too, and that's okay. Some childhood friendships might last, while others might fade over time.

It's natural for children to have vivid imaginations and make assumptions about the world based on their limited experiences. As we grow older, we gain a deeper understanding of reality and learn to distinguish between fantasy and real-life expectations.
